Subject: [PATCH 2/3] ASoC: uda1380: Fix missed uda1380_reset call if pdata->gpio_power is a valid gpio

Current code does not call uda1380_reset() in uda1380_probe() if
pdata->gpio_power is a valid gpio. Fix it.
Also remove a redundant "Failed to issue reset" error message.
We already show error message in uda1380_reset() error path.

sound/soc/codecs/uda1380.c | 10 ++++------
1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/sound/soc/codecs/uda1380.c b/sound/soc/codecs/uda1380.c
index 3a238cb..7ebfbeb 100644
--- a/sound/soc/codecs/uda1380.c
+++ b/sound/soc/codecs/uda1380.c
@@ -747,14 +747,12 @@ static int uda1380_probe(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
ret = gpio_direction_output(pdata->gpio_power, 0);
if (ret)
goto err_gpio_power_conf;
- } else {
- ret = uda1380_reset(codec);
- if (ret) {
- dev_err(codec->dev, "Failed to issue reset\n");
- goto err_reset;
- }
}
+ ret = uda1380_reset(codec);
+ if (ret)
+ goto err_reset;
+
INIT_WORK(&uda1380->work, uda1380_flush_work);
/* power on device */
